Yep, and according to a new study from TrueCar, Mr. and Mrs. Moneybags don't go in for luxury models nearly as completely as you'd think. TrueCar has released a list of the top 10 most popular cars in the wealthiest zip codes in the U.S. and, shockingly enough, half the vehicles on it are mainstream models from Toyota, Honda and Volkswagen.

As you would expect, a Mercedes-Benz is indeed at the top of the list, but note that it's the E-Class rather than the S-Class. Runner-up was the BMW 3 Series, just ahead of the C-Class. Fourth place went to the Lexus RX, and fifth to the Toyota Prius. Then the real commonplace models take over, with the Volkswagen Jetta in sixth, the Honda CR-V and Accord in seventh and eighth, and the Toyota Camry taking ninth. The BMW X5 wraps up the list in 10th place.

What this tells us is that the rich are clearly not stupid, choosing to buy the same sorts of vehicles that the rest of us do, models with good reputations for quality and value. Either that or they're paying their servants in cars.
